2 accessibility depth signals

  • 9 route badge(s) pair a color and text color below the WCAG 4.5:1 contrast bar (Boston Shuttle, FSU Shuttle, 11, 2, 3, and more).

    Consider: Adjust route_color or route_text_color so each pair clears 4.5:1. Often switching the text between black and white is enough.

  • 68 stop name(s) use abbreviations or symbols a screen reader may mispronounce, with no spoken form set ("1091 Water St @ Wanoosnoc Ave, Fitchburg", "5th & Spruce St", "Bertha & Becky", and more).

    Consider: Add tts_stop_name with the spoken form, e.g. 'Main Street and Second Avenue', for the affected stops.

Opportunities to strengthen the data, not deductions from the sub-score above. States what the second accessibility lens can check from the feed, not verified physical usability.

  • Warning477 instances

    477 of 661 trips have no headsign, the text that tells riders where the bus is going.

    When a route has multiple directions or patterns, the route name alone may not tell riders which service is coming.

    Fix: Add the destination, direction, or 'via' label riders actually see to trip_headsign. Do not copy the route name. If the label changes during the trip, use stop_headsign. (Usually one value per route pattern in your scheduling source.)

    Finding code: scorecard_missing_headsigns · Read the fix guide for scorecard_missing_headsigns · See GTFS Best Practices (opens GTFS Best Practices on an external site)

In plain words: if you report to the federal transit database, you have to publish a working, up-to-date feed, provide a stable agency_id for each represented reporter, and confirm the feed and P-50 crosswalk each year. This box is a heads-up; your filings are the official check.

A readiness signal mapping this feed to the FTA National Transit Database GTFS requirement (Report Year 2023 onward: a public, valid, current feed, certified annually on the D-10). For RY2026, each represented reporter needs a stable agency_id, unique within the feed and crosswalked to its five-digit NTD ID on P-50; the values do not need to be equal. FTA also requires shapes.txt in the published GTFS: Full Reporters from Report Year 2025, and Reduced, Rural, and Tribal Reporters from Report Year 2026. Not an official determination; your certification is the official check.
